Subject: Re: [PATCH] soc: qcom: socinfo: Add support to retrieve APPSBL build details

On 7/11/25 3:24 PM, Kathiravan Thirumoorthy wrote:
>
> On 7/11/2025 5:41 PM, Konrad Dybcio wrote:
>> On 7/11/25 1:03 PM, Kathiravan Thirumoorthy wrote:
>>> Add support to retrieve APPS (Application Processor Subsystem) Bootloader
>>> image details from SMEM.
>>>
>>> Signed-off-by: Kathiravan Thirumoorthy <kathiravan.thirumoorthy@oss.qualcomm.com>
>>> ---
>> Can we expand the driver with all the known IDs at once instead?
>
> With respect to the IPQ SoCs only APPSBL image detail is missing, which this change address it
Next week someone else will come around and say the same thing
for e.g. automotive platforms
>
> I can expand the list, but unfortunately don't have ways to validate them. I can check internally with folks to test it or even send an RTF. Till then, can this patch go independently?
There is nothing to validate here really, the bootloader either
populates the data or not
For now, this one alone is good to go, but please look into the
broader scope
Reviewed-by: Konrad Dybcio <konrad.dybcio@oss.qualcomm.com>
